# Command Line Args
With OpenCore Legacy Patcher, we include an extra binary called [OCLP-CLI](https://github.com/dortania/OpenCore-Legacy-Patcher/releases/). The purpose of this binary is to easily run our OpenCore build process for other programs to hook onto. Below is documentation on currently supported arguments.
### Build Arguments
* **--build**: Build OpenCore
* **--model xxxx**: override default model detection
* ex. **--model iMac11,2**
* **--metal_gpu xxxx**: override default GPU detection (ie. Nvidia, AMD)
* **--metal_gpu Nvidia**
* **--smbios_spoof xxxx**: set spoofing mode, defaults to Minimal if no arg provided (ie. Minimal, Moderate, Advanced)
* ex. **--smbios_spoof Moderate**
* **--verbose**: enable verbose booting
* **--debug_oc**: enable debug OpenCore
* **--debug_kext**: enable debug kexts
* **--skip_wifi**: skip wifi patch
* **--hide_picker**: hide OpenCore's picker
* **--disable_sip**: disables SIP
* **--disable_smb**: disables SecureBootModel
* **--vault**: enable OpenCore vaulting
Example usage:
```bash
./OCLP-CLI --build --verbose --debug_oc --debug_kext --model iMac11,2
```
Note, when building OpenCore the output folder will be next to the OCLP binary as OpenCore-RELEASE or OpenCore-DEBUG folder.
### Patch System Arguments
* **--patch_sys_vol**: patches root volume with detected hardware
Example usage:
```bash
sudo ./OCLP-CLI --patch_sys_vol
```
Note, root volume patching needs to be run as sudo
